Dollar rate in NASDAQ OMX Armenia as of 27 November was 385.57 drams

YEREVAN, November 27. /ARKA/. Weighted average of US dollar rate by transactions in NASDAQ OMX Armenia as of November 27, 2009 was reduced by 0.23 points compared with the indicator of previous auctions as of November 26 making 385.57 drams for $1. According to news agency “ARKA”, today by US dollars 15 transactions in total amount of $1.6 million were implemented (in dram equivalent – 605.3 million drams). There are no transactions by EURO as of November 27 in NASDAQ OMX Armenia stock exchange. Mid-market rates as of November 27 are $1 – 386 drams, EURO – 574.99 drams. –0—
